little corella

noun

Definition of little corella

: a small, mostly white cockatoo (Cacatua sanguinea) of Australia and southern New Guinea with patches of bare bluish gray skin about the eyes Little corellas are usually seen in large flocks, such as the one of at least 100 seen near the Swan Bay jetty last month.— Trevor Pescott, The Geelong (Australia) Advertiser, 31 Mar. 2009 At dawn, we would rise and race the noisy flocks of squawking little corellas to the gorges—their naked ocher rock faces pasted against Australia's endless ultramarine sky.— Wayne Arnold, The New York Times, 29 May 2005

called also bare-eyed cockatoo

First Known Use of little corella

1956, in the meaning defined above
